Gogs, version 0.9.146 and older, can be easily migrated to Gitea.
There are some basic steps to follow. On a Linux system run as the Gogs user:

Rename gogs-data/ to gitea-data/
In gitea/custom/conf/app.ini change:
FROM:
[database]
PATH = /home/:USER/gogs/data/:DATABASE.db
[attachment]
PATH = /home/:USER/gogs-data/attachments
[picture]
AVATAR_UPLOAD_PATH = /home/:USER/gogs-data/avatars
[log]
ROOT_PATH = /home/:USER/gogs/log
TO:
[database]
PATH = /home/:USER/gitea/data/:DATABASE.db
[attachment]
PATH = /home/:USER/gitea-data/attachments
[picture]
AVATAR_UPLOAD_PATH = /home/:USER/gitea-data/avatars
[log]
ROOT_PATH = /home/:USER/gitea/log
Verify by starting Gitea with gitea web
